WebMagnetic field lines are the lines in a magnetic field whose tangent indicates the field direction at any given position and whose density gives the field magnitude. List a few properties of magnetic field lines. Magnetic field lines do not cross one another. Magnetic field lines form a closed-loop. These are lines which … sergand microneedling pen instructionsWebFeb 20, 2024 · An equipotential line is a line along which the electric potential is constant. An equipotential surface is a three-dimensional version of equipotential lines.
